0
ответов

boto.s3: copy () для ключевого объекта теряет метаданные Content-Type

Вот пример кода для копирования ключа S3. Есть много причин, по которым вы можете захотеть это сделать, одна из которых - обновить ключевые метаданные. И хотя это кажется общепринятым решением ...
вопрос задан: 3 February 2012 22:40
0
ответов

Хочу указать дату и время в имени файла журнала

Когда я создаю файл журнала, я хочу, чтобы имя содержало дату и время. Теперь в python вы можете получить текущее datetime как: >>> from datetime import datetime >>> datetime.now () ...
вопрос задан: 3 February 2012 22:25
0
ответов

Как использовать pprint для печати объекта с помощью встроенного метода __str __ (self)?

У меня есть скрипт Python, который обрабатывает файл .txt, содержащий использование отчета Информация. Я хотел бы найти способ аккуратно распечатать атрибуты объекта с помощью pprint (vars (object)) ...
вопрос задан: 3 February 2012 21:57
0
ответов

Использование сервиса OAuth Python с Google App Engine

Google App Engine предоставляет экспериментальную, передовую службу OAuth в своем Python SDK, но не дает простого примера для работы. Удалось ли кому-нибудь работать с ним? Если да, то не могли бы вы...
вопрос задан: 3 February 2012 21:37
0
ответов

Как отсортировать двухэлементный кортеж строк в смешанном порядке с использованием ключевого параметра (не cmp)

В Python у меня есть что-то вроде следующего (хотя и случайным образом): l = [('a', 'x' ), ('a', 'y'), ('a', 'z'), ('b', 'x'), ('b', 'y'), ('b', 'z'). ),] Если я вызываю ...
вопрос задан: 3 February 2012 21:00
0
ответов

Регулярное выражение в Python: возможно ли получить совпадение, замену и финальную строку?

Для выполнения замены регулярного выражения вы даете ему три вещи: шаблон соответствия Шаблон замены Исходная строка. Механизм регулярных выражений обнаруживает три вещи, которые являются ...
вопрос задан: 3 February 2012 20:19
0
ответов

кольцевой буфер с numpy/ctypes

Я разрабатываю клиент, который будет получать данные [EEG] по tcp и записывать их в кольцевой буфер. Я подумал, что может быть очень удобно иметь буфер в виде массива ctypes или numpy, потому что это ...
вопрос задан: 3 February 2012 20:19
0
ответов

конкатенация строки в python

Я преобразовываю командную строку в строку python. Командная строка выглядит так: ../src/clus -INFILE=../input/tua40.sq -OUTPUT=OUT Оператор python: c_dir = '~/prj/clus/' c_bin = c_dir + 'src/clus' ...
вопрос задан: 3 February 2012 17:39
0
ответов

Python - Как вы можете использовать псевдоним модуля для импорта его подмодулей?

У меня длинное имя модуля, и я хочу, чтобы мне не приходилось вводить его много раз в мой документ. Я могу просто импортировать long_ass_module_name как lamn и называть его так. Однако у этого модуля есть ...
вопрос задан: 3 February 2012 17:03
0
ответов

Это эквивалент конструктора копирования в Python?

Я просматриваю старый код Python и обнаружил этот «шаблон» часто: class Foo (object): def __init __ (self, other = None): if other: self .__ dict__ = dict (other ....
вопрос задан: 3 February 2012 16:45
0
ответов

Симпатичные принтеры для карт с ошибкой типа

Я настроил красивые принтеры, используя http://wiki.eclipse.org/CDT /User/FAQ#How_can_I_inspect_the_contents_of_STL_containers.3F. Успешно работает для векторных и других контейнеров. Однако я не могу ...
вопрос задан: 3 February 2012 16:39
0
ответов

Обнаружение функций в привязках OpenCV Python

Я прочесал сеть в поисках способа получить извлечение функций / привязки дескрипторов OpenCV 2.3.1a, чтобы выдавать любой вид функций / дескрипторов изображения (STAR ​​/ SURF / ORB / SIFT / FAST). Мне хорошо известно ...
вопрос задан: 3 February 2012 15:58
0
ответов

python open('file','r+') дает странный результат

После прочтения некоторых сообщений кажется, что вы можете открыть файл как для чтения, так и для записи с режимом 'r+' или 'w+'. Однако попытки использовать эти режимы всегда дают странные результаты: Если я использую 'r+', ...
вопрос задан: 3 February 2012 15:44
0
ответов

Доступ к родительскому пространству имен в python

def c (): def a (): print dir () def b (): pass a () c () Вероятно, действительно простой вопрос, но я не могу найти ответ в гугле. У меня есть приведенный выше код, и я хочу ...
вопрос задан: 3 February 2012 14:44
0
ответов

Как масштабировать анимированное изображение GIF в PIL и сохранять анимацию

Мне интересно, можно ли масштабировать анимированное изображение GIF с помощью PIL. В частности, ImageField для архетипов Plone в настоящее время теряет анимацию из изображений, масштабируемых с помощью метода масштабирования: def ...
вопрос задан: 3 February 2012 12:39
0
ответов

Правильная схема данных NoSQL для веб-фотогалереи

Я хочу создать соответствующую структуру данных для NoSQL-хранилища фотогалереи. В моем веб-приложении фотография может быть частью одного или нескольких альбомов. У меня есть опыт работы с MySQL, но почти нет ...
вопрос задан: 3 February 2012 11:24
0
ответов

разница между обычными кавычками и обратными кавычками в python

Если я напишу a = eval ('[[0] * 2] * 2') a [0] [0] = 1 a станет [[1,0], [1,0]] Если я напишу a = eval (`[[0] * 2] * 2`) a [0] [0] = 1 a станет [[1,0], [0,0]] Кто-нибудь может сказать мне, почему?
вопрос задан: 3 February 2012 09:31
0
ответов

Синоним столбца SQLAlchemy с другим типом

Я использую здесь рецепт SQLAlchemy, чтобы волшебным образом JSON кодировать / декодировать столбец из БД в моей модели, например: class Thing (Base ): __tablename__ = 'things' id = Column (Integer (), primary_key = True) ...
вопрос задан: 3 February 2012 09:27
0
ответов

Как вызывать методы подкласса в суперклассе в Python

Я хочу знать, как вызывать методы подкласса в суперклассе.
вопрос задан: 3 February 2012 09:18
0
ответов

Типы Python, отправляющие указатель на структуру в качестве параметра для собственной библиотеки

Я пытаюсь написать оболочку для собственной библиотеки в Linux. Проблема в следующем: определение в c: int mymethod (mystruct * ptr) в python: _lib.mymethod.argtypes = (ctypes.POINTER (mystruct),) _lib ....
вопрос задан: 3 February 2012 08:59
0
ответов

Как мне добавить свойства в класс с помощью декоратора, который принимает список имен в качестве аргумента?

Я хотел бы добавить множество фиктивных свойств в класс через декоратор, например: def addAttrs (attr_names): def deco (cls): for attr_name в attr_names: def getAttr (self): return ...
вопрос задан: 3 February 2012 08:40
0
ответов

Почему PEP8 заявляет, что импорт обычно должен быть в отдельных строках?

Из PEP 8: - Импорт обычно должен быть в отдельных строках, например: Да: import os import sys Нет: import sys, хотя можно сказать это : from subprocess import Popen, ...
вопрос задан: 3 February 2012 07:33
0
ответов

ImportError: Нет модуля с именем bottle

$ sudo pip install bottle Загрузка / распаковка бутылки Загрузка бутылки-0.10.7.tar.gz ( 55Kb): 55Kb загружено Запуск setup.py egg_info для пакета bottle Установка собранных пакетов: bottle ...
вопрос задан: 3 February 2012 03:37
0
ответов

Очистить буфер обмена?

Может ли python очистить буфер обмена? Если да ... как я могу это сделать? Мне это нужно, чтобы в моей программе викторины студенты не могли копировать и вставлять ответы из Интернета и других файлов. РЕДАКТИРОВАТЬ: Я использую ...
вопрос задан: 3 February 2012 02:58
0
ответов

Изменить размер изображения с сохранением соотношения сторон И сделать портретные и альбомные изображения одинакового размера?

В настоящее время я использую: os.chdir (album.path) images = glob.glob ( '*. *') # размер большого пальца size = 80,80 для изображения в изображениях: # создать файл большого пальца, ext = os.path.splitext (...
вопрос задан: 2 February 2012 21:58
0
ответов

Сборка библиотек OpenCV из исходных файлов

Я установил Python 2.7, но когда я пытаюсь сгенерировать OpenCV 2.3.1 Makefiles проекта с использованием CMake 2.8, я получаю следующее сообщение. Я запускаю Windows 7 x86 и использую Visual Studio 10. Могу ...
вопрос задан: 2 February 2012 21:35
0
ответов

Найдите N самых больших строк в файле: как бы вы могли это улучшить?

Мне недавно отказал потенциальный работодатель после отправки этого кода. Они предположили, что я недостаточно технически способен. Мне интересно, может ли кто-нибудь пролить свет на то, как это сделать ...
вопрос задан: 2 February 2012 20:45
0
ответов

Диалог прерывается при использовании GtkBuilder для автоматического подключения сигналов, но работает при подключении сигналов вручную

Я хочу иметь диалоговое окно, в котором одни кнопки закрывают диалог, а другие нет. Я делаю это, используя сигнал ответа от Gtk.Dialog для вызова emit_stop_by_name ('response') на ...
вопрос задан: 2 February 2012 20:27
0
ответов

«Небезопасные HTTP-запросы не разрешены. Используйте HTTPS ». при попытке получить пользователя с помощью библиотеки python gdata 2.0.16

я пытаюсь получить пользователя с помощью следующего кода, найденного в документации api подготовки gdata. Я пытаюсь сделать это для приложения django 1.3, запустив gdata-2.0.16 в python2.7: from gdata.apps ...
вопрос задан: 2 February 2012 18:41
0
ответов

Использование кода Python на C / C ++

Я работаю во встроенной среде Linux, и у меня есть некоторый код Python, который я хотел бы использовать. Мой код Python просто выполняет некоторые вычисления, не используя никаких библиотек, кроме Numpy и обычных. ...
вопрос задан: 2 February 2012 18:38